I think this is not a fair use policy but required for billing purposes (and a few other reasons).
let me try to explain with an example. You have 200 minutes free in a billing cycle and your billing cycle starts on begin of 15th of the month.
You initiate a call at say 2040hrs of 14th of the month
now imagine you talked for 400 minutes
and disconnected.
Technically you used 200 minutes (2040hrs to 2400hrs) of the billing cycle
and 200 minutes of the new cycle.
however how to the billing happen? how do the settlement happen?
this is just you, imagine if the call was to another operater. then the whole cycle of inter operator billng etc also need to happen. (classic problem that many people face on BSNL and AIRTEL fair use policy internet plans)
Thanks to the batch processing and multiple layer of systems nothing happens on instant... a call that you made today using mobile might hit billing system in a minute or even a few days. this is the reason why billing in post paid does not happen instantly. Yeah now people will say what about the prepaid. in prepaid it is just the balance deduction that happens instantly all other things like inter operator billing, CDR log retention etc would take time.
